How to use Transliteration to convert and check names according to Latin Alphabet.
Requirement Description
A developer needs this to make search and matching work naturally across different scripts. For example, if an app shows city names in Chinese (“北京”), Turkish (“İzmir”), or Spanish (“Málaga”), users should still find them when typing “beijing”, “izmir”, or “malaga”. The singleton transliteration manager ensures all text is converted into a consistent Latin-based form, so queries match regardless of accents, diacritics, or script. This improves usability, accuracy, and user satisfaction in multilingual wearable apps.
Background Knowledge
HarmonyOS provides i18n.Transliterator to transform scripts (e.g., Han → Latin). Normalization removes accents/tones, making search diacritic- and case-insensitive. A singleton avoids repeatedly creating transliterators, saving resources on wearables.
Implementation Steps
- Create a singleton class to initialize the transliterator once (
Han-Latin, fallbackAny-Latin). - Add methods:
-
toLatinKey→ normalize text into a search key. -
equals→ compare two strings cross-script. -
contains→ check if text includes query cross-script.
-
- Ensure graceful fallback if transliteration isn’t available.
- Use the singleton across app features like search bars, city lists, or daily tips for consistent results.
Code Snippet / Configuration
import { i18n } from "@kit.LocalizationKit";
export class TransliterationUtil {
private static instance: TransliterationUtil;
private tr: i18n.Transliterator = i18n.Transliterator.getInstance('Han-Latin');
private constructor() {
this.init();
}
public static getInstance(): TransliterationUtil {
if (!TransliterationUtil.instance) {
TransliterationUtil.instance = new TransliterationUtil();
}
return TransliterationUtil.instance;
}
/** Try to initialize Transliterator (Han-Latin, fallback Any-Latin) */
private init() {
try {
this.tr = i18n.Transliterator.getInstance('Han-Latin');
} catch {
this.tr = i18n.Transliterator.getInstance('Any-Latin');
}
}
/** Convert string into normalized Latin key for indexing/search */
public toLatinKey(input: string): string {
let out = input;
if (this.tr) {
try { out = this.tr.transform(input); } catch { /* keep original */ }
}
return out
.toLowerCase()
.normalize('NFKD')
.replace(/[\u0300-\u036f]/g, '') // strip accents/tones
.replace(/[^a-z0-9]+/g, ' ')
.trim();
}
/** Cross-script equality check */
public equals(a: string, b: string): boolean {
return this.toLatinKey(a) === this.toLatinKey(b);
}
/** Cross-script substring check (useful for search bars) */
public contains(text: string, query: string): boolean {
const q = query.trim();
if (q.length === 0) return true;
return this.toLatinKey(text).includes(this.toLatinKey(q));
}
}
console.log('RESULT Convert: ' + TransliterationUtil.getInstance().toLatinKey("北京"));
console.log('RESULT Convert: ' + TransliterationUtil.getInstance().toLatinKey("İzmir"));
console.log('RESULT check: ' + TransliterationUtil.getInstance().equals("北京", "bei jing")); // true
console.log('RESULT check: ' + TransliterationUtil.getInstance().equals("İzmir", "izmir")); // true
console.log('RESULT contains: ' + TransliterationUtil.getInstance().contains("欢迎来到北京", "bei jing")); // true
console.log('RESULT contains: ' + TransliterationUtil.getInstance().contains("Málaga Essentials", "malaga")); // true
